I am learning to invite God into every part of this whole “fundraising and asking-people-for-money thing.” I recently read a book called The Spirituality of Fundraising by Henri Nouwen which has changed my outlook quite a bit.

 Nouwen says, “Only when we are free from money can we ask freely for others to give it.” This means that I do not find my self-worth or my security in money, but rather I find my worth in God alone. And then I can ask for money standing up, not bowing down, because I believe in what and Who I am about and I have something important to offer.  I am not just asking people for money anymore. I am asking people to invest in a vision, in God’s story, and ultimately in God’s kingdom! Without apology, I am asking you to be a part of something bigger.
